Abstract

The purpose of this study was to suggest the operational problems and improvement methods of the teacher aide system in Korean special education. To suggest the operational problems and improvement methods of the teacher aide system in special education, annual statistics for special education, annual reports for special education, annual operational plans for special education, and the Act on Special Education for the Disabled Persons, etc. were analyzed. The operational problems of the teacher aide system in special education included (1) the uncertainty of special education teacher aide's role, (2) the lack of cooperation between teachers and special education teacher aides, and (3) the lack of a specific guideline for the management of special education teacher aides. The improvement methods included (1) the legislation of special education teacher aide's role, (2) a training system to improve special education teacher aide's professionalism, and (3) the development of a specific guideline to use and manage special education teacher aides.
